On Wed, 29 Jul 1998, Stephen C. Tweedie wrote:
> Right, but we don't need page aging to address that. Currently we don't
> set the page referenced bit on a readahead IO; setting that bit will be
> sufficient to guard the page for at least one full pass of the
> shrink_mmap scan.
Hmm, one full pass of shrink_mmap will probably take quite a
number of calls to that function, since without aging we are
able to find far more freeable pages...
